U.S. To Provide Psycho-Social Support To Flood Victims

Published: July 25, 2014
Share
SHARE

USA flagOn behalf of the U.S. Embassy in BiH, the Acting Mission Director of the U.S. Agency for International Development (USAID) in Bosnia Herzegovina, Alexander Bond, and International Organization for Migration (IOM) Regional Representative Gianluca Rocco signed a grant of $180,000 to IOM to provide psycho-social support to flood victims and ex-combatants through the NATO Perspektiva Program in BiH.

This USAID-funded project will complement and support NATO, UK and Norwegian efforts to build the capacity of the BiH government to reintegrate discharged military personnel into civilian life. It is intended to complete and complement the efforts of the 2010-2012 NATO – Perspektiva Program, which IOM implemented with USAID support of over $2,000,000.

 

A key goal of this phase will be handing over the activities to the Government of BiH, thereby facilitating implementation of the program’s exit strategy. Training and capacity building of BiH civil servants working with transition and recruitment offices will ensure full sustainability of activities to provide psychosocial support to discharged military personnel. IOM counselors will continue to provide psycho-social assistance to NATO-Perspektiva Program beneficiaries, with a focus on those living in municipalities affected by the recent floods and landslides.

 

To date, the U.S. Government has provided more than $1.6 billion in assistance to support economic, democratic and social progress in BiH.
